Supercharge your AI with Docdown. Generate structured documents from any data.
Works with every AI agent you already use
…and any MCP-compatible client








Connect to your AI in seconds.
Docdown lets your AI agent manage entire document lifecycles—from checking template requirements to generating final PDFs and Word files using structured data.
It's built for automating repeatable paperwork, making sure every contract or report follows a strict format every single time.
What your AI can do
Generate new document
Creates a finished document file by merging provided data with a selected template.
Get docdown account metadata
Retrieves usage limits and general metadata about your Docdown account.
Get document status
Checks if a generated document is finished, providing the download link when available.
Retrieves a list of all document templates you have stored in the Docdown account.
Identifies the precise data fields and rules needed to populate any specific template accurately.
Creates a brand-new document file (PDF or Word) instantly using a selected template and provided data payload.
Checks the current processing status of a generated document, providing a download link when ready.
Narrows down template results using a keyword search against the template names.
Ask an AI about this
Compatible AI Apps
OAuth 2.0 CompatibleWaiting for input…
Docdown: 10 Tools for Document Automation
These tools allow your agent to perform every step of the document lifecycle: listing templates, checking field requirements, generating files, and tracking status.
Make your AI actually useful.
Add this MCP to Claude, Cursor, or Windsurf and your AI stops guessing. It gets real tools to look things up, take action, and handle the stuff you keep doing by hand.
Start using Docdown on VinkiusGenerate New Document
Creates a finished document file by merging provided data with a selected template.
Get Docdown Account Metadata
Retrieves usage limits and general metadata about your Docdown account.
Get Document Status
Checks if a generated document is finished, providing the download link when...
Get Template Field Schema
Pinpoints exactly which data fields are required to populate a template correctly.
Get Template Details
Pulls all detailed information and field schemas for one specific template ID.
List Published Templates
Filters the list to show only templates marked as 'Published' and usable for generation.
List Generated Documents
Lists every document that has been created from any template.
List Recently Generated Docs
Shows a list of documents created within the last 24 hours for quick review.
List Doc Templates
Provides a full list of all templates stored in your account.
Search Templates By Name
Searches and returns templates that match a specific keyword or name fragment.
Connect to your AI in seconds. Security and governance baked right in.
Pick your AI client below to get set up. Just create a Vinkius account, subscribe, and you're instantly up and running. We handle the entire backend infrastructure, delivering out-of-the-box support for HTTPS Streamable, SSE, and OAuth2—zero messy routing required.
Choose How to Get Started
Build a custom MCP for your own tools, or connect a ready-made integration from our catalog.
Build Your Own
Turn any API into an MCP. Import a spec, define Agent Skills, or deploy with MCPFusion.
- Import from OpenAPI, Swagger, or YAML specs
- Create Agent Skills with progressive disclosure
- Deploy to edge with MCPFusion framework
- Built in DLP, auth, and compliance on every call
- Real time usage dashboard and cost metering
- Publish to catalog or keep private
Make Your AI Do More
Start with Docdown, then connect any of our 5,000+ other servers whenever your AI needs more. One click, no limits.
- Use this MCP plus 5,000+ others, all in one place
- Add new capabilities to your AI anytime you want
- Every connection is secured and compliant automatically
- Track usage and costs across all your servers
- Works with Claude, ChatGPT, Cursor, and more
- New servers added to the catalog every week
Independent Platform Disclaimer: Vinkius is an independent platform and is not affiliated with, endorsed by, sponsored by, verified by, or otherwise authorized by Docdown. All third-party trademarks, logos, and brand names are the property of their respective owners. Their use on this website is strictly for informational purposes to identify service compatibility and interoperability.
VINKIUS INFRASTRUCTURE
Cloud Hosted
Managed infra
V8 Isolated
Sandboxed per request
Zero-Trust Proxy
No stored credentials
DLP Enforced
Policy on every call
GDPR Compliant
EU data residency
Token Compression
~60% cost reduction
Works with Claude, ChatGPT, Cursor, and more
The Model Context Protocol standardizes how applications expose capabilities to LLMs. Instead of operating in isolation, your AI gains direct access to external platforms, live data, and real-world actions through secure, standardized connections.
This connection provides 10 powerful capabilities that interface natively with Claude, ChatGPT, Cursor, and other compatible AI platforms. No middleware. No custom integration required.
The struggle of turning data into professional documents.
Right now, creating anything formal is a mess of tabs and clicks. You pull the client list from one sheet, copy the amounts from another, and paste it all into a master template. Then you run through 20 manual checks to make sure every field—like the proper date format or required signature line—is actually populated correctly.
With this MCP, your agent takes over that whole sequence. You simply give it the data sources; it uses the right templates and runs all those validation steps automatically behind the scenes. What you get is a finished PDF ready to share, without touching a single formatting rule.
Generate Documents with Docdown
The tedious parts that vanish? The manual process of checking field requirements, the headache of confirming which template version is current, and the time spent waiting for a human to finalize formatting. These steps are all automated by using `list_doc_templates` before you even start.
You just talk to your agent. It handles the complexity—the schema checks, the file creation, the status tracking. Done.
What your AI can actually do with this
Need to generate reports that always look right? This MCP connects your AI client directly to Docdown, an automation platform for creating documents from templates. Instead of manually filling out data sheets and hoping the formatting holds up, you tell your agent what document you need—say, a quarterly performance report—and it handles the rest.
It reads your stored templates, identifies exactly which pieces of information are required, and then takes raw JSON data to spit out a finished file format like PDF or Word.
When you connect this via Vinkius, your agent can list all available document types in your account, check the status of previous generations, and even track where those final files landed. It's about turning complex paperwork into simple conversations with your AI client.
019d7587-262f-7107-a71d-c868f8b781c0 Here's how it actually works
The bottom line is: it lets structured conversation replace manual file creation.
Connect your AI client to this MCP and authenticate with your Docdown API Key.
Tell your agent what document you need—for example, 'I need a service agreement for Client XYZ'.
The agent automatically checks the template requirements, gathers the necessary data, executes the generation, and returns the download URL.
Who is this actually for?
Anyone who spends time turning spreadsheets into professional documents. Think legal teams drafting contracts, operations managers building client reports, or marketing staff generating pitch decks. It’s for people who are tired of formatting errors and version control nightmares.
Uses the MCP to ensure every contract generated uses the correct, up-to-date template schema before signing.
Generates client status reports or internal audit documents on demand by feeding it structured operational data.
Needs to confirm if a new report requires fields the company hasn't collected yet, using template metadata checks.
What Changes When You Connect
Stop guessing what fields you need. Use get_template_field_schema to check a template and instantly know which data points are mandatory before generating anything, saving time and preventing errors.
Never manually recreate a report. You can use generate_new_document to take structured inputs (like JSON) and automatically produce professional PDFs or Word files using your existing templates.
Keep tabs on everything with simple status checks. After triggering a document, run get_document_status to monitor its progress until it's ready for download.
Don't sift through hundreds of files. Use list_recently_generated_docs or list_generated_documents to quickly find and access the most recent reports.
If you know what name you need, skip the list view. Run search_templates_by_name to pinpoint a template instantly without scrolling through everything.
See it in action
Client Onboarding Reporting
The ops manager needs to create a 'New Client Summary' package. They first use list_doc_templates to confirm the correct template exists, then use get_template_field_schema to make sure they have all required contact details, and finally call generate_new_document with the collected data.
Legal Audit Trail
A legal team needs to prove a specific contract was generated correctly. They use list_generated_documents to find all documents associated with a client and then check the status of the most recent one using get_document_status.
Finding Master Documents
A specialist needs to know if they have a template for 'Annual Review'. Instead of listing all 100 templates, they use search_templates_by_name, which immediately narrows the results down to what they need.
Scheduled Batch Processing
The admin team runs a daily batch job. They trigger document creation using generate_new_document for dozens of accounts, and then use list_recently_generated_docs to verify that every single one completed successfully within the last few hours.
The honest tradeoffs
Generating without validation
Calling generate_new_document with data that is missing a critical field (like a client ID). The document fails and you spend 15 minutes figuring out why.
Before generating, always run get_template_field_schema to confirm the exact data structure required. This prevents failed runs and saves time.
Searching by vague keywords
Trying to find 'client reports' by asking your agent to search all templates without specifying a name keyword, resulting in too many irrelevant options.
Use search_templates_by_name and include the specific template prefix or client type you are looking for. Be precise.
Ignoring document status
Calling generate_new_document and assuming the file is instantly available, only to find out later that it's still 'Processing' and unusable.
Always follow up a generation call by using get_document_status until you receive a 'Completed' status code. Don't assume anything.
When It Fits, When It Doesn't
Use this MCP if your workflow involves creating formal, structured documents—contracts, invoices, reports—where the input data is always JSON or similar structured format. The core mechanism relies on templates; if you can copy-paste the content into a Word document and it still looks right, this tool works. Don't use it if your goal is to generate freeform text (like an article draft) or process unstructured notes from meetings. For those tasks, you need a pure LLM generation tool that doesn't rely on templates.
Questions you might have
How do I find out which fields a template needs using get_template_field_schema? +
You run get_template_field_schema and provide it with the specific Template ID. The output is a list of required data points, telling you exactly what information your agent must gather before generating the document.
Is there a way to check if my documents are ready after using generate_new_document? +
Yes. After initiating generation, use get_document_status and provide the unique Document ID. This tells you if it's still processing or if you can download it now.
What should I do if I need to find a template by its name? +
Don't use list_doc_templates and scroll through hundreds. Instead, run search_templates_by_name with the keyword you know—it pulls up only relevant results.
How do I confirm that a template is active for use? +
Run list_published_templates. This filters out any draft versions, ensuring your agent only tries to generate documents using official templates.
How do I check my account usage limits using get_docdown_account_metadata? +
You use get_docdown_account_metadata to retrieve your current operational limits and billing information. This tool is essential for monitoring usage quotas before running large batch generations, so you don't hit an unexpected limit.
What should I do if I need a full list of all available document templates? Should I use list_doc_templates? +
Yes, list_doc_templates provides a comprehensive catalog view of every template you own. This function shows the names and basic statuses of all documents in your account, regardless of whether they are published or draft.
How do I get a complete history of all generated documents using list_generated_documents? +
list_generated_documents retrieves an archive of every document you've ever created. This is different from listing recently generated files; it gives you the full historical record for auditing purposes.
Before checking field requirements, how do I get a general overview of a template using get_template_details? +
get_template_details provides deep information about a specific template, including its description and owner metadata. Use this when you need context on the document before determining exactly which fields are required.
How do I get a Docdown API Key? +
Log in to your Docdown account, navigate to the API section in your settings, and you can generate or retrieve your unique API Key from there.
Which document formats are supported? +
Docdown primarily supports generating high-quality PDF and Microsoft Word (.docx) files from your templates and data.
Can the agent show me the required fields for a template? +
Yes, you can use the get_template_field_schema tool to retrieve exactly which data keys and types are needed to populate a specific template.
We've already built the connector for Docdown. Just plug in your AI agents and start using Vinkius.
No hosting. No infrastructure. No complex setup.
All 10 tools are live and waiting.
You're up and running in seconds.
Vinkius gives your AI agents access to the full catalog of app connectors, all fully managed, secure, and enterprise-ready. One subscription, every tool you need.
Built, hosted, and secured by Vinkius. You just connect and go.